To Salmon P. Chase1Jump to section

September 25, 1863

Within is a claim for the price of 1100 bales of cotten, alledged to have been delivered to the agents of the government & converted into money Will the Sec. of the Treasury please examine the claim? A. LINCOLN

Ser. 25. 1863.

Annotation

[1]   AES, DNA RG 56, Treasury Department, Cotton and Captured Property Records, No. 19763. Lincoln's endorsement is written on a letter from Reverdy Johnson, September 19, 1863, enclosing a letter from Mrs. Mary Duncan, ``the Lady you honored with an interview yesterday,'' relative to cotton claimed by her husband. No further reference has been found.
